Sorts Of Automotive Engines
Automotive engines can be categorized into numerous unique types, each made to fulfill particular efficiency and performance demands. The most usual classifications include inner combustion engines, electric engines, and crossbreed systems.

Electric engines, on the other hand, operate electrical power kept in batteries, providing instant torque and absolutely no exhausts. These engines are coming to be progressively prominent because of advancements in battery innovation and the growing focus on sustainability.
Hybrid systems integrate both interior combustion and electrical engines, allowing vehicles to enhance gas performance and minimize discharges by seamlessly switching between power resources. Each engine type offers its downsides and advantages, influencing variables such as lorry layout, meant usage, and market need. When selecting the suitable engine for their certain requirements., understanding these differences is critical for makers and consumers alike.
Performance Engines for Sports Cars
Performance engines for sports autos are particularly crafted to deliver boosted dexterity, rate, and power, setting them apart from conventional automobile engines. These engines commonly utilize innovative innovations such as turbocharging, turbo charging, and variable shutoff timing to optimize efficiency and responsiveness.
Usually, performance engines are created with greater compression ratios, which enable higher energy removal from gas. This causes excellent horsepower and torque figures, making it possible for quick velocity and greater full throttle. Furthermore, the light-weight products used in these engines, such as light weight aluminum and carbon fiber, add to reduced general automobile weight, enhancing handling and ability to move.
Engine setups like V6, V8, and also hybrid systems are usual in efficiency sporting activities autos, each offering distinct benefits in terms of power shipment and driving characteristics. The tuning of these engines is likewise critical; many makers enhance the engine monitoring systems to offer an electrifying driving experience, frequently including sporting activity modes that change throttle action and equipment shifts.
Efficient Engines for Daily Commuters
In the realm of day-to-day travelling, reliable engines play a crucial duty in optimizing gas economy and decreasing discharges while giving reliable performance. As urban populations grow and ecological issues escalate, the demand for lorries furnished with reliable powertrains has actually surged.
Modern engines created for day-to-day commuters usually integrate innovations such as turbocharging, direct fuel shot, and hybrid systems. Turbocharging enhances engine effectiveness by requiring read the article even more air right into the burning chamber, enabling smaller sized, lighter engines that do not compromise power outcome. Direct fuel shot improves fuel atomization, causing much better combustion and boosted efficiency.
Crossbreed engines, combining inner burning with electrical power, more increase gas economy, especially in stop-and-go web traffic, where typical engines can struggle with inadequacies. Electric motors aid during acceleration and can operate separately at reduced speeds, minimizing overall fuel intake.
In addition, advancements in engine management systems and light-weight products add significantly to efficient engine design. By focusing on performance, resilience, and ecological sustainability, producers remain to deliver engines that not only fulfill the needs of everyday commuting but also align with international initiatives to reduce carbon footprints.
Heavy-Duty Engines for Work Cars
Heavy-duty engines for job cars are consistently engineered to supply extraordinary torque and dependability under requiring conditions. These engines are developed to carry out in atmospheres where typical engines might fail, such as building websites, logging operations, and agricultural setups. The primary emphasis of heavy-duty engines is their capability to generate high levels of power while preserving resilience over expanded periods of procedure.
Normally, durable engines make use of advanced products and robust building strategies to endure the rigors of hefty workloads. Functions such as enhanced cyndrical tube blocks, boosted air conditioning systems, and advanced gas injection technologies add to their effectiveness. These engines typically run at lower RPMs, which assists to enhance gas efficiency while supplying the necessary power for pulling and carrying.
Along with mechanical effectiveness, durable engines are commonly outfitted with advanced digital control units (ECUs) that manage efficiency, discharges, and diagnostics. This assimilation enables much better monitoring and upkeep, Visit This Link making certain that work lorries stay functional and effective.
Ultimately, sturdy engines are a vital part in the productivity of different industries, giving the required power and reliability to tackle the toughest of tasks.
Eco-Friendly Engine Options
The expanding emphasis on sustainability has actually caused the development of environment-friendly engine options that focus on decreased exhausts and enhanced gas performance. These engines are made to lessen the environmental influence of automobiles while still supplying the performance and dependability expected by customers.
Among the most significant environment-friendly alternatives are hybrid and electric engines. Crossbreed engines combine traditional inner combustion engines with electric propulsion, allowing for reduced fuel usage and lower greenhouse gas discharges. Electric engines, on the other hand, run completely on battery power, producing absolutely no tailpipe emissions and adding to cleaner air quality.
Another appealing growth is the innovation of biofuel engines, which make use of eco-friendly sources, such as plant materials, to power cars (Engines For Africa). By utilizing biofuels, these engines can reduce dependency on fossil gas and lower total carbon footprints

As the vehicle industry develops, environment-friendly engine options will play an essential duty in driving the transition in the direction of even more sustainable transport services.
